About this school
High Ercall Primary School is a foundation primary school in Telford. It teaches children aged 4 to 11 and has 145 pupils on roll.
Ofsted has inspected High Ercall Primary School, and its latest judgement is set out below. Where the Department for Education has published them, its results and pupil characteristics appear below. Seeing a school for yourself shows what no page can, so arrange a visit before you apply.
Ofsted judgement
Confirmed by a short inspection, not a full one
Ofsted's most recent visit was a short inspection on 21 March 2023, where inspectors confirmed the school remains Good. The school's last full inspection took place before September 2019, so its area grades are not part of Ofsted's current published data. Older reports are on the school's Ofsted page.
Exam results
Key stage 2 (end of primary school)
| Measure | 2022/23 | 2023/24 | 2024/25 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pupils at the end of key stage 2 | 23 | 19 | 21 |
|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ths | 83% | 79% | 71% |
|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ths | 17% | 16% | 5% |
| Expected standard in reading | 83% | 89% | 95% |
| Expected standard in maths | 87% | 89% | 81% |
|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ling | 87% | 95% | 90% |
| Average scaled score in reading | 107.0 | 111.0 | 109.0 |
| Average scaled score in maths | 106.0 | 107.0 | 104.0 |
| Reading progress | +3.30 | - | - |
| Writing progress | +4.50 | - | - |
| Maths progress | +2.00 | - | - |
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How High Ercall Primary School compares
High Ercall Primary School ranked 14th of 40 primary schools in Telford and Wrekin for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 68%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 93% of England schools in 2024/25.
| School | KS2 RWM (2024/25) | Absence | FSM (6 years) | Pupils | Distance |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| This school | 71% | 3.6% | 8.2% | 145 | — |
| Crudgington Primary School | 94% | 4% | 11.6% | 132 | 2.6 miles |
| Allscott Meads Primary Academy | — | 4.4% | 19.4% | 104 | 3.1 miles |
| St Marys CofE Primary School | 68% | 4.4% | 20% | 226 | 3.2 miles |
| St Peter's Bratton Church of England Academy | 66% | 3.6% | 11.7% | 397 | 3.5 miles |
| St Lucia's CofE Primary School & Nursery | 83% | 4.1% | 9.6% | 126 | 3.8 miles |
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.
